建立資料庫
最簡單的方式
create database my_db;
或者是create database if not exists my_db;
建立utf8編碼的資料庫
create database if not exists my_db default character set utf8 collate utf8_general_ci;
那麼在這個資料庫下建立的所有資料表的預設字符集都會是utf8了,注意後面這句話 「collate utf8_general_ci」,大致意思是在排序時根據utf8變碼格式來排序
檢視資料庫列表
show databases;
使用資料庫
use my_db;
檢視資料庫預設編碼
show variables like 『character_set_%』
| variable_name | value |
| character_set_client | utf8 |
| character_set_connection | utf8 |
| character_set_database | latin1 |
| character_set_filesystem | binary |
| character_set_results | utf8 |
| character_set_server | latin1 |
| character_set_system | utf8 |
| character_sets_dir | /usr/local/mysql-5.5.28-linux2.6-i686/share/charsets/ |
可以看到character_set_database是lantin1.
修改資料庫編碼
alter database my_db character set latin1;
刪除資料庫
drop database my_db;
或者是drop database if exists my_db;
MySql 操作總結
mysql 服務的啟動和停止 windows net stop mysql net start mysql mysql 登入 mysql u root p 密碼 資料庫操作 1.顯示資料庫列表 show databases 2.建立,刪除,使用資料庫 create database 庫名 use 庫...
C WindowsForm操作MySql資料庫
1 c 提供運算元據庫技術 ado技術 2 運算元據庫步驟 連線資料庫 要先開啟允許遠端連線設定 1 定義連線資料庫字串 sql server 動態鏈結庫 using system.data.sqlclient string constr server uid root pwd 1365756916...
MySQL 常用操作總結
前兩周用php5.5 mysql5.6 搭建了幾個demo,期間從頭開始學習了php,然後sql命令也都忘得差不多了,現查現用。這裡總結一下自己用到的mysql命令吧。注 mysql中欄位名字 資料庫,表,字段 不區分大小寫,sql語句也不區分大小寫。1.檢視現有的資料庫 show database...